In 2022 Austria public debt was 350,693 million euros369,280 million dollars, has increased 16,40926,427 million since 2021.
This amount means that the debt in 2022 reached 78.4% of Austria GDP, a 4.1 percentage point fall from 2021, when it was 82.5% of GDP.
If we check the tables we can see the evolution of Austria debt. It has risen since 2012 in global debt terms, when it was 261,041 million euros 334,533 million dollars although it has fallen as a percentage of GDP, when it amounted to 81.9%.
According to the last data point published, Austria per capita debt in 2022 was 38,517 euros40,559 dollars per inhabitant. In 2021 it was 37,230 euros 44,071 dollars, afterwards rising by 1,287 euros3,512 dollars, and if we again check 2012 we can see that then the debt per person was 30,886 euros39,581 dollars .
The position of Austria, as compared with the rest of the world, has improved in 2022 in terms of GDP percentage. Currently it is country number 143 in the list of debt to GDP and 181 in debt per capita, out of the 191 we publish.
